兩種方法
所謂可變參數(shù)和位置參數(shù)是一個(gè)東西,python里其實(shí)只有兩種類(lèi)型的參數(shù)。你向f1函數(shù)傳的*args參數(shù)的*就是按順序展開(kāi)args里的東西作為位參數(shù)的意思,而f1的參數(shù)表為(a, b, c, *args, **kw),a, b, c“捕獲”到了1, 2, 3,*args則捕獲到了剩余的參數(shù)4, ,沒(méi)有任何問(wèn)題。當(dāng)然這都只是人為的規(guī)定,你要規(guī)定說(shuō)使用*展開(kāi)的參數(shù)是第三種類(lèi)型的參數(shù)也行,但這樣你就要用另一種表達(dá)式替代原本的星號(hào)表達(dá)式以展開(kāi)位置參數(shù),而且你還要自己去改python源碼
如果js文件是單獨(dú)的,那就直接寫(xiě),類(lèi)似于 http://demo.me/index/index/do 這種
個(gè)人習(xí)慣:一般的中小組件、有可能到處被調(diào)用的、css代碼量不多的,就基本把template/js/css寫(xiě)在一個(gè).vue文件里。
$(".material-icons").click(function(){
$(this).text("chevron_down");
})
{{= it['data'][i].cardNo.substr(-4) }}
你這個(gè)做法React官方稱(chēng)為Lifting State Up,因此并不是野雞行為
如果你能保證結(jié)構(gòu)的扁平(至少在大部分情況下),同時(shí)控制共享狀態(tài)的組件的規(guī)模,沒(méi)必要用redux。
只有你的組件結(jié)構(gòu)太深,或者有很多個(gè)不同層次的組件同時(shí)依賴同一個(gè)狀態(tài),才需要使用Redux。新技術(shù)是有成本的,redux的模板代碼也是廣為詬病,只有你覺(jué)得當(dāng)前的技術(shù)方案力不從心時(shí)再考慮新技術(shù)。
另外react在16.3會(huì)引入一個(gè)新的context API,redux的作者都戲稱(chēng)“可以不用Redux”了,也許這個(gè)新的context API會(huì)改善你的處境
增加 flexWrap: 'wrap',
設(shè)置 flex 為 可以換行
使用wx.reLaunch()
它會(huì)使所有頁(yè)面出棧,使某個(gè)指定的頁(yè)面入棧
你這個(gè)問(wèn)題已經(jīng)有人問(wèn)過(guò)了
https://segmentfault.com/q/10...
你是指html中<text oninput=""></text>這樣嗎,如果是這樣,可以通過(guò)js的setAttribute來(lái)添加,可以把問(wèn)題描述清楚一點(diǎn)
先卸載最新的
npm uninstall vue-awesome-swiper
安裝這個(gè)低版本就可以了
npm install vue-awesome-swiper@2.6.7 --save
安卓和ios端使用原生方法獲取ip地址,再傳給weex頁(yè)面,h5調(diào)用第三方獲取ip地址的方法獲取
element ui官方API已給出Demo,詳見(jiàn):http://element-cn.eleme.io/#/...。
通過(guò)Scoped slot可以獲取到row, column, $index和store(table內(nèi)部的狀態(tài)管理)的數(shù)據(jù),具體Demo如下:
<template>
<el-table
:data="tableData"
style="width: 100%">
<el-table-column
label="日期"
width="180">
<template slot-scope="scope">
<i class="el-icon-time"></i>
<span style="margin-left: 10px">{{ scope.row.date }}</span>
</template>
</el-table-column>
<el-table-column
label="姓名"
width="180">
<template slot-scope="scope">
<el-popover trigger="hover" placement="top">
<p>姓名: {{ scope.row.name }}</p>
<p>住址: {{ scope.row.address }}</p>
<div slot="reference" class="name-wrapper">
<el-tag size="medium">{{ scope.row.name }}</el-tag>
</div>
</el-popover>
</template>
</el-table-column>
<el-table-column label="操作">
<template slot-scope="scope">
<el-button
size="mini"
@click="handleEdit(scope.$index, scope.row)">編輯</el-button>
<el-button
size="mini"
type="danger"
@click="handleDelete(scope.$index, scope.row)">刪除</el-button>
</template>
</el-table-column>
</el-table>
</template>
<script>
export default {
data() {
return {
tableData: [{
date: '2016-05-02',
name: '王小虎',
address: '上海市普陀區(qū)金沙江路 1518 弄'
}, {
date: '2016-05-04',
name: '王小虎',
address: '上海市普陀區(qū)金沙江路 1517 弄'
}, {
date: '2016-05-01',
name: '王小虎',
address: '上海市普陀區(qū)金沙江路 1519 弄'
}, {
date: '2016-05-03',
name: '王小虎',
address: '上海市普陀區(qū)金沙江路 1516 弄'
}]
}
},
methods: {
handleEdit(index, row) {
console.log(index, row);
},
handleDelete(index, row) {
console.log(index, row);
}
}
}
</script>
另外:Table Events中row-click事件也可以獲取當(dāng)前行數(shù)據(jù),詳見(jiàn)官方API
@liuajingzaici,@噬菌體19,你們都回答錯(cuò)了,eslint是用來(lái)做規(guī)范用的,我是懶得打css的分號(hào)所以要加上,我以前用的其他編輯器,可以自動(dòng)加上分號(hào),vscode自帶的不支持,但是emmet語(yǔ)法支持,所以我已經(jīng)在使用emmet了
……你key都叫token當(dāng)然會(huì)覆蓋|||
你可以把key改成token_然后加個(gè)用戶id嘛,這樣就每個(gè)用戶獨(dú)立緩存了。
$redis->set('token_'.$userinfo['userid'],$cc['token']);this指向不正確,應(yīng)該這樣寫(xiě):
getData(){
let _this = this;
_this.$http.post(...).then(res => {
_this.DataAll = res.data.data;
console.log(_this.DataAll);
});
console.log(_this.DataAll);
}自己寫(xiě)一個(gè)簡(jiǎn)易webpack插件就可以了。示例代碼:
{
plugins: [
function() {
// 修改package.json中的版本號(hào)
this.plugin('done', function() {
const pkgPath = path.join(__dirname, '/../package.json');
let pkg = fs.readFileSync(pkgPath);
pkg = JSON.parse(pkg);
pkg.version = '1.0.1';
fs.writeFileSync(pkgPath, JSON.stringify(pkg, null, 2));
});
},
new webpack.DefinePlugin({
'process.env.MY_VERSION': JSON.stringify(require('../package.json').version)
// 項(xiàng)目中使用 process.env.MY_VERSION 輸出
})
];
}
從我?guī)н^(guò)的幾個(gè)應(yīng)屆畢業(yè)生和實(shí)習(xí)生(均二本)的情況來(lái)看,一年以內(nèi)基本上能為公司帶來(lái)的績(jī)效很不明顯,主要工作內(nèi)容還是只能編碼,在設(shè)計(jì)思想和工作方法上都處于學(xué)習(xí)期,需要老員工花時(shí)間帶,處于公司對(duì)其進(jìn)行培養(yǎng)的階段。這一時(shí)期對(duì)公司來(lái)說(shuō),是虧本的,公司看中的是這些人的潛力和對(duì)公司開(kāi)發(fā)框架的學(xué)習(xí),期望一年后能轉(zhuǎn)虧為盈,二年后帶來(lái)績(jī)效收益。不過(guò)很多應(yīng)屆生會(huì)在 2~3 年的時(shí)候跳槽,所以后來(lái)公司會(huì)盡量避免招應(yīng)屆生。
曾經(jīng)有一個(gè)小組情況稍好,大概三個(gè)月起開(kāi)始可以基本獨(dú)立的開(kāi)發(fā)項(xiàng)目,但工作質(zhì)量一般,只能說(shuō)達(dá)到了對(duì)得起工資的水平。后來(lái)留下一個(gè),很努力,現(xiàn)在是開(kāi)發(fā)、銷(xiāo)售、管理全能型人才(5+年)。
對(duì)于實(shí)習(xí)生,能來(lái)的一般都是托關(guān)系,極少是在人才緊缺的時(shí)候通過(guò)大量面試篩選招進(jìn)來(lái)的(類(lèi)似前面提到的那個(gè)小組,進(jìn)來(lái)就能做事)。帶實(shí)習(xí)生,幫助建立知識(shí)體系,處理各種低級(jí)錯(cuò)誤還是很花時(shí)間的,所以主要還是看三個(gè)月實(shí)習(xí)期的學(xué)習(xí)和溝通能力,如果發(fā)現(xiàn)特別有潛力就會(huì)留下來(lái)。否則實(shí)習(xí)期滿就拉倒。對(duì)于不是特別糟糕的人,三個(gè)月期滿后有意愿繼續(xù)實(shí)習(xí)的,我們一般也會(huì)繼續(xù)觀察,就當(dāng)是人力投資,畢竟實(shí)習(xí)期的工資是非常低的,相對(duì)來(lái)說(shuō)占用老員工的時(shí)間成本會(huì)更高。
回到主題,看你的經(jīng)歷,你似乎已經(jīng)不是應(yīng)屆生了,這種情況下再找實(shí)習(xí)工作的可能性實(shí)在太低了;如果還沒(méi)畢業(yè),恭喜你,有工作經(jīng)驗(yàn)的學(xué)生找實(shí)習(xí)工作還是不難的。前端崗位還是不少的,你可以一般找工作一邊多看看開(kāi)源項(xiàng)目,動(dòng)動(dòng)手,模仿也好,自創(chuàng)也好,做點(diǎn)實(shí)際的東西出來(lái)。前端除了技術(shù),還有對(duì)美感的感覺(jué),所以拿出來(lái)的作品不要是純技術(shù)性的,一點(diǎn)美感也沒(méi)有(如果自己對(duì)美感把握不足,可以考慮找人合作,協(xié)作能力也是基本技能之一)
北大青鳥(niǎo)APTECH成立于1999年。依托北京大學(xué)優(yōu)質(zhì)雄厚的教育資源和背景,秉承“教育改變生活”的發(fā)展理念,致力于培養(yǎng)中國(guó)IT技能型緊缺人才,是大數(shù)據(jù)專(zhuān)業(yè)的國(guó)家
達(dá)內(nèi)教育集團(tuán)成立于2002年,是一家由留學(xué)海歸創(chuàng)辦的高端職業(yè)教育培訓(xùn)機(jī)構(gòu),是中國(guó)一站式人才培養(yǎng)平臺(tái)、一站式人才輸送平臺(tái)。2014年4月3日在美國(guó)成功上市,融資1
北大課工場(chǎng)是北京大學(xué)校辦產(chǎn)業(yè)為響應(yīng)國(guó)家深化產(chǎn)教融合/校企合作的政策,積極推進(jìn)“中國(guó)制造2025”,實(shí)現(xiàn)中華民族偉大復(fù)興的升級(jí)產(chǎn)業(yè)鏈。利用北京大學(xué)優(yōu)質(zhì)教育資源及背
博為峰,中國(guó)職業(yè)人才培訓(xùn)領(lǐng)域的先行者
曾工作于聯(lián)想擔(dān)任系統(tǒng)開(kāi)發(fā)工程師,曾在博彥科技股份有限公司擔(dān)任項(xiàng)目經(jīng)理從事移動(dòng)互聯(lián)網(wǎng)管理及研發(fā)工作,曾創(chuàng)辦藍(lán)懿科技有限責(zé)任公司從事總經(jīng)理職務(wù)負(fù)責(zé)iOS教學(xué)及管理工作。
浪潮集團(tuán)項(xiàng)目經(jīng)理。精通Java與.NET 技術(shù), 熟練的跨平臺(tái)面向?qū)ο箝_(kāi)發(fā)經(jīng)驗(yàn),技術(shù)功底深厚。 授課風(fēng)格 授課風(fēng)格清新自然、條理清晰、主次分明、重點(diǎn)難點(diǎn)突出、引人入勝。
精通HTML5和CSS3;Javascript及主流js庫(kù),具有快速界面開(kāi)發(fā)的能力,對(duì)瀏覽器兼容性、前端性能優(yōu)化等有深入理解。精通網(wǎng)頁(yè)制作和網(wǎng)頁(yè)游戲開(kāi)發(fā)。
具有10 年的Java 企業(yè)應(yīng)用開(kāi)發(fā)經(jīng)驗(yàn)。曾經(jīng)歷任德國(guó)Software AG 技術(shù)顧問(wèn),美國(guó)Dachieve 系統(tǒng)架構(gòu)師,美國(guó)AngelEngineers Inc. 系統(tǒng)架構(gòu)師。